What companies run services between Wakefield, NY, USA and Stamford, CT, USA?

Metro-North Railroad (MNR) operates a train from Mt Vernon East to Stamford every 20 minutes. Tickets cost $8–14 and the journey takes 48 min. Alternatively, you can take a bus from E PROSPECT AVE @ N 3rd AVE to Main St @ Atlantic St via White Plains Transportation Center in around 1h 55m.
